Discover the Majestic Strickland Falls

Strickland Falls is a captivating waterfall nestled in the lush landscapes of South Hobart, Tasmania. This stunning natural attraction draws visitors with its spectacular views and the soothing sound of cascading water. As you approach the falls, you'll find yourself enveloped by the tranquil atmosphere that surrounds the area, making it an ideal spot for relaxation and reflection. The waterfall is easily accessible via well-maintained walking paths, allowing tourists of all ages to enjoy its beauty without strenuous effort. Wildlife enthusiasts will appreciate the chance to glimpse various native species that inhabit the nearby forests, enhancing the overall experience of this natural haven. The unique beauty of Strickland Falls is further accentuated by its picturesque setting, where towering trees frame the waterfall, providing plenty of photo opportunities. Whether you're an avid photographer or just a casual observer, the scenic landscape promises to leave a lasting impression. For those seeking a bit of adventure, the trails surrounding the falls offer opportunities for hiking and exploring the rich biodiversity of Tasmania. As you traverse the paths, take a moment to absorb the scents and sounds of the forest, creating memories that will stay with you long after your visit. With no admission fee, visiting Strickland Falls makes for an excellent budget-friendly outing. Whether you are traveling solo, with family, or as part of a group, the falls provide a perfect backdrop for picnics and leisurely strolls. Be sure to bring your camera and perhaps a book to enjoy in this serene setting, making your trip to Strickland Falls a highlight of your Tasmanian adventure.

Local tips

  • Visit early in the morning for the best light for photography and fewer crowds.
  • Wear comfortable shoes for the walking trails, as some areas can be uneven.
  • Pack a picnic to enjoy at the scenic viewpoints around the falls.
  • Keep an eye out for local wildlife, especially birds and wallabies, in the surrounding area.

Getting There

  • Car

    From Hobart, take the Southern Outlet (A6) towards South Hobart. Continue on A6 for about 5 km until you reach the junction with Strickland Avenue. Turn left onto Strickland Avenue. Follow this road for approximately 2 km. You will find a small car park at the end of Strickland Avenue, which serves as the starting point for the walk to Strickland Falls. Note that parking is free.

  • Public Transportation

    Catch a bus from the Hobart Bus Station to South Hobart. Look for the Metro Tasmania bus service that heads towards South Hobart. Once you reach the stop nearest to the intersection of Strickland Avenue, disembark. From there, walk approximately 1.5 km along Strickland Avenue to reach the beginning of the walking trail leading to Strickland Falls. Check the Metro Tasmania website for current timetables and fares, as costs may vary.

  • Walking

    Once you arrive at the car park on Strickland Avenue, take the walking trail that leads to Strickland Falls. The walk is approximately 1.2 km one way and is relatively easy, taking about 30 minutes. The trail is well-marked and provides beautiful views along the way. Ensure you wear comfortable shoes and bring water.
